Kingston Bagpuize is a ward in the Vale of White Horse district, located in Oxfordshire. The area includes the villages of Kingston Bagpuize and Southmoor, along with surrounding rural settlements. It lies approximately 6 miles southwest of Oxford, providing a mix of countryside and commuter convenience. The ward is bordered by the River Thames to the east and features farmland, woodland, and open spaces.

The area has a mix of residential properties, from historic cottages to modern housing developments. Local amenities include a primary school, village hall, and a few shops and pubs. The A420 road runs through the ward, connecting it to Oxford and Swindon. Public transport options are limited, with most residents relying on cars. The ward retains a rural character while being within easy reach of larger towns and cities.
